What does Band Musician do?

occupation personasA band musician is a professional who plays an instrument or sings as part of a musical group. They are responsible for creating and performing music in various genres such as rock, pop, jazz, or classical. Band musicians typically collaborate with other musicians to rehearse, compose, and arrange music for performances and recordings. They may also be involved in songwriting, improvisation, and contributing to the overall creative direction of the band. Band musicians often perform live at concerts, festivals, clubs, and other venues, engaging with audiences and delivering captivating performances. They may also participate in studio recordings, where they work closely with producers and sound engineers to capture the best possible sound quality. Band musicians need to have excellent technical skills on their chosen instrument, a good ear for music, and the ability to work well in a team.

Lithuania is a country located in the Baltic region of Europe. It has a population of approximately 2.8 million people and covers an area of around 65,300 square kilometers. The capital and largest city of Lithuania is Vilnius.
